Newly-established firms in Q3 doubles against same period from 2021

VOV.VN - Along with the strong recovery recorded in the domestic economy, the number of newly-established enterprises during the third quarter of the year amounted to 36,558, a figure double that of the same period from last year.

According to the Business Registration Management Department under the Ministry of Planning and Investment, Vietnam had a total of 112,791 new enterprises established in the January – September period, up 31.9% year on year.

Of the total, 83,345 new businesses were in the services sector, up 36.8% year on year. Elsewhere, the industry and construction sector had 27,903 new enterprises, up 20.8% from last year.

The Mekong Delta region recorded the sharpest increase in terms of new firms with 8,982, a rise of 47%, followed by the southeastern region with 45,457 new businesses, up 41.8%.

The first nine months of the year saw 50,509 resume operations, an increase of 56.1% year on year.

Furthermore, there were more than 112,968 enterprises dropping out of the market in the reviewed period, an increase of 24.8% against the same period from 2021.
